Income Statement

Also called a Profit & Loss statement, an Income Statement shows how a company has performed financially over a specific accounting period. It focuses on revenue, expenses, profits, and losses.

Balance Sheet

A financial statement that provides details about a company’s assets, liabilities, and shareholders’ equity at a given point in time.

Cash Flow

The net amount of cash or cash equivalents being transferred in and out of a company for a specified period of time. Cashflow stems from operating, investing and financing activities.

Shareholding Pattern

It represents how the shares of a company are distributed among different shareholding entities such as FIIs (Foreign Institutional Investors), DIIs (Domestic Institutional Investors), Promoters, Retail Investors, etc. A change in their holdings can indicate performance outlook for the stock.
